The Lathrop wrestling team swept its Valley Oak League double-dual meet with Weston Ranch and Kimball on Wednesday.

The Spartans dispatched Weston Ranch 51-27 on the strength of five pins, including three in the first period.

Lathrop also rolled past Kimball, 55-24, with a more workmanlike approach.

Alex Garcia and Daniel Pinedo bolstered the victories with near -matching performances.

The 128-pound Garcia pinned Weston Ranch’s Steven Gill in the first period, triggering a run of five pins in six matches.

Donald Garland (140), Pinedo (147), Manuel Valim (154) and Deavin Young (162) also recorded pins, extending Lathrop’s lead to 45-0.

All told, Lathrop won the first 10 matches against Weston Ranch, surging out to a 51-0 lead.

The Cougars didn’t go quietly and received pins from 108-pounder Mia Hall and its heavyweight Austin, whose first name wasn’t available.

Pins may have been hard to come by against Kimball, but the Spartans had no problem collecting points.

Both Garcia and Pinedo buried their opponents beneath a mountain of points en route to convincing wins.

Lathrop won 10 of the 14 weight classes and forfeited two others.

Also posting victories against Kimball were: Joshua Suarez (122), Christian Garcia (128), Valim (162), Tyler Kerlegan (197), Mario Ragosa (222), Kimberly Vega (108) and Mysson Harrell (115).



Sierra 54, Manteca 10

Sierra 48, East Union 25

The Timberwolves swept the all-city double-dual meet and finished its dual season with a 5-2 record.

A result for Manteca-East Union was not available by press time.
